Latest Patents

One of Aoyama's latest inventions is a non-combustion suction device. This device features a mouthpiece with a suction port, a container for an aerosol source, and a heater that includes a porous ceramic substrate. The heater is designed to generate heat, atomizing the aerosol source into a fine mist. The porous ceramic substrate has a porosity to tortuosity ratio of 21 or more, enhancing its efficiency.

Another notable patent is his hypoid gear design method and hypoid gear. This invention improves the degree of freedom of a hypoid gear by calculating various parameters such as the instantaneous axis and inclination angle. Aoyama's method allows for the selection of pitch cone angles and reference circle radii, providing flexibility in gear design.
